The California Constitution gives the Governor the authority to grant executive clemency in the form of a pardon, commutation or reprieve. The pardon, which was announced on Friday, prevents the deportation of Kao Saelee and Bounchan Keola because it wipes clean the decades-old state conviction that is the basis for removal, according to their attorney, Anoop Prasad of the Asian Law Caucus. Published: Mar 12, 2021 SACRAMENTO Governor Gavin Newsom today announced that he has granted nine pardons, one commutation and 10 medical The direct pardon procedure is also available to people who are not eligible for a certificate of rehabilitation because they have been convicted of specified sex offenses or misdemeanor offenses. 27 de fevereiro de 2023 | usssa baseball tournaments 2022. Both served their sentences and then were picked up by ICE agents shortly after they were released from prison after state authorities notified the federal immigration agency. Before the Governor can grant a pardon application to someone who has two or more felony convictions (in different cases), a majority of the California Supreme Court must first recommend a grant of clemency. The Governor regards clemency as an important part of the criminal justice system that can incentivize accountability and rehabilitation, increase public safety by removing counterproductive barriers to successful reentry, correct unjust results in the legal system, and address the health needs of incarcerated people with high medical risks. A commutation modifies a sentence, making an incarcerated person eligible for an earlier release or allowing them to go before the Board of Parole Hearings for a hearing at which Parole Commissioners determine whether the individual is suitable for release. A reprieve allows individuals classified by the California Department of Corrections and Rehabilitation as high medical risk to serve their sentences in appropriate alternative placements in the community consistent with public health and public safety.
